在当今数字化时代,手机APP已经成为人们生活中不可或缺的一部分。一个成功的手机APP项目,从策划到上线,需要经历多个阶段,每个阶段都有其独特的任务和挑战。下面,我们就来详细了解一下手机APP项目的全过程。
一、项目策划阶段
1. 市场调研
在策划阶段,首先要进行市场调研,了解目标用户的需求、竞争对手的情况以及市场趋势。这包括:
- 用户调研:通过问卷调查、访谈等方式,收集用户对现有APP的满意度、使用习惯等信息。
- 竞品分析:分析同类APP的功能、设计、用户体验等方面,找出优势和不足。
2. 确定项目定位
根据市场调研结果,明确APP的核心功能和目标用户群体,确定项目定位。例如,是提供生活服务、娱乐休闲还是办公协作等。
3. 制定项目计划
制定详细的项目计划,包括开发周期、预算、团队分工等。这有助于确保项目按计划进行。
二、设计阶段
1. UI/UX设计
根据项目定位,设计APP的界面和用户体验。这包括:
- 界面设计:设计APP的整体布局、颜色、字体等。
- 交互设计:设计用户与APP的交互方式,如按钮、滑动、弹窗等。
2. 技术选型
根据项目需求和团队技术能力,选择合适的开发技术和框架。例如,Android可以使用Java或Kotlin,iOS可以使用Swift或Objective-C。
三、开发阶段
1. 前端开发
根据设计稿,使用HTML、CSS、JavaScript等技术进行前端开发。
2. 后端开发
后端开发包括数据库设计、服务器搭建、API接口开发等。
3. 移动端开发
使用Android Studio或Xcode等工具,进行移动端开发。
四、测试阶段
1. 单元测试
对APP的各个模块进行单元测试,确保功能正常。
2. 集成测试
将各个模块集成在一起,进行集成测试。
3. 系统测试
对整个APP进行系统测试,确保性能稳定、功能完善。
五、上线阶段
1. 提交审核
将APP提交到各大应用商店进行审核。
2. 上线发布
审核通过后,将APP上线发布。
3. 运营推广
通过广告、社交媒体等方式,推广APP,提高用户量。
六、后期维护
1. 数据分析
收集用户数据,分析用户行为,优化产品功能。
2. 持续迭代
根据用户反馈和市场需求,不断优化产品,推出新版本。
3. 技术支持
为用户提供技术支持,解决使用过程中遇到的问题。
通过以上六个阶段,一个手机APP项目从策划到上线就完成了。在这个过程中,团队需要紧密合作,不断优化产品,才能在竞争激烈的市场中脱颖而出。
